228 static void
229 show_usage (FILE * stream)
230 {
231   fprintf (stream, _("Usage: %s [option...] [asmfile...]\n"), myname);
232 
233   fprintf (stream, _("\
234 Options:\n\
235   -a[sub-option...]	  turn on listings\n\
236                       	  Sub-options [default hls]:\n\
237                       	  c      omit false conditionals\n\
238                       	  d      omit debugging directives\n\
239                       	  g      include general info\n\
240                       	  h      include high-level source\n\
241                       	  l      include assembly\n\
242                       	  m      include macro expansions\n\
243                       	  n      omit forms processing\n\
244                       	  s      include symbols\n\
245                       	  =FILE  list to FILE (must be last sub-option)\n"));
246 
247   fprintf (stream, _("\
248   --alternate             initially turn on alternate macro syntax\n"));
249 #ifdef HAVE_ZLIB_H
250   fprintf (stream, _("\
251   --compress-debug-sections\n\
252                           compress DWARF debug sections using zlib\n"));
253   fprintf (stream, _("\
254   --nocompress-debug-sections\n\
255                           don't compress DWARF debug sections\n"));
256 #endif /* HAVE_ZLIB_H */
257   fprintf (stream, _("\
258   -D                      produce assembler debugging messages\n"));
259   fprintf (stream, _("\
260   --debug-prefix-map OLD=NEW\n\
261                           map OLD to NEW in debug information\n"));
262   fprintf (stream, _("\
263   --defsym SYM=VAL        define symbol SYM to given value\n"));
264 #ifdef USE_EMULATIONS
265   {
266     int i;
267     char *def_em;
268 
269     fprintf (stream, "\
270   --em=[");
271     for (i = 0; i < n_emulations - 1; i++)
272       fprintf (stream, "%s | ", emulations[i]->name);
273     fprintf (stream, "%s]\n", emulations[i]->name);
274 
275     def_em = getenv (EMULATION_ENVIRON);
276     if (!def_em)
277       def_em = DEFAULT_EMULATION;
278     fprintf (stream, _("\
279                           emulate output (default %s)\n"), def_em);
280   }
281 #endif
282 #if defined OBJ_ELF || defined OBJ_MAYBE_ELF
283   fprintf (stream, _("\
284   --execstack             require executable stack for this object\n"));
285   fprintf (stream, _("\
286   --noexecstack           don't require executable stack for this object\n"));
287   fprintf (stream, _("\
288   --size-check=[error|warning]\n\
289 			  ELF .size directive check (default --size-check=error)\n"));
290 #endif
291   fprintf (stream, _("\
292   -f                      skip whitespace and comment preprocessing\n"));
293   fprintf (stream, _("\
294   -g --gen-debug          generate debugging information\n"));
295   fprintf (stream, _("\
296   --gstabs                generate STABS debugging information\n"));
297   fprintf (stream, _("\
298   --gstabs+               generate STABS debug info with GNU extensions\n"));
299   fprintf (stream, _("\
300   --gdwarf-2              generate DWARF2 debugging information\n"));
301   fprintf (stream, _("\
302   --hash-size=<value>     set the hash table size close to <value>\n"));
303   fprintf (stream, _("\
304   --help                  show this message and exit\n"));
305   fprintf (stream, _("\
306   --target-help           show target specific options\n"));
307   fprintf (stream, _("\
308   -I DIR                  add DIR to search list for .include directives\n"));
309   fprintf (stream, _("\
310   -J                      don't warn about signed overflow\n"));
311   fprintf (stream, _("\
312   -K                      warn when differences altered for long displacements\n"));
313   fprintf (stream, _("\
314   -L,--keep-locals        keep local symbols (e.g. starting with `L')\n"));
315   fprintf (stream, _("\
316   -M,--mri                assemble in MRI compatibility mode\n"));
317   fprintf (stream, _("\
318   --MD FILE               write dependency information in FILE (default none)\n"));
319   fprintf (stream, _("\
320   -nocpp                  ignored\n"));
321   fprintf (stream, _("\
322   -o OBJFILE              name the object-file output OBJFILE (default a.out)\n"));
323   fprintf (stream, _("\
324   -R                      fold data section into text section\n"));
325   fprintf (stream, _("\
326   --reduce-memory-overheads \n\
327                           prefer smaller memory use at the cost of longer\n\
328                           assembly times\n"));
329   fprintf (stream, _("\
330   --statistics            print various measured statistics from execution\n"));
331   fprintf (stream, _("\
332   --strip-local-absolute  strip local absolute symbols\n"));
333   fprintf (stream, _("\
334   --traditional-format    Use same format as native assembler when possible\n"));
335   fprintf (stream, _("\
336   --version               print assembler version number and exit\n"));
337   fprintf (stream, _("\
338   -W  --no-warn           suppress warnings\n"));
339   fprintf (stream, _("\
340   --warn                  don't suppress warnings\n"));
341   fprintf (stream, _("\
342   --fatal-warnings        treat warnings as errors\n"));
343 #ifdef HAVE_ITBL_CPU
344   fprintf (stream, _("\
345   --itbl INSTTBL          extend instruction set to include instructions\n\
346                           matching the specifications defined in file INSTTBL\n"));
347 #endif
348   fprintf (stream, _("\
349   -w                      ignored\n"));
350   fprintf (stream, _("\
351   -X                      ignored\n"));
352   fprintf (stream, _("\
353   -Z                      generate object file even after errors\n"));
354   fprintf (stream, _("\
355   --listing-lhs-width     set the width in words of the output data column of\n\
356                           the listing\n"));
357   fprintf (stream, _("\
358   --listing-lhs-width2    set the width in words of the continuation lines\n\
359                           of the output data column; ignored if smaller than\n\
360                           the width of the first line\n"));
361   fprintf (stream, _("\
362   --listing-rhs-width     set the max width in characters of the lines from\n\
363                           the source file\n"));
364   fprintf (stream, _("\
365   --listing-cont-lines    set the maximum number of continuation lines used\n\
366                           for the output data column of the listing\n"));
367   fprintf (stream, _("\
368   @FILE                   read options from FILE\n"));
369 
370   md_show_usage (stream);
371 
372   fputc ('\n', stream);
373 
374   if (REPORT_BUGS_TO[0] && stream == stdout)
375     fprintf (stream, _("Report bugs to %s\n"), REPORT_BUGS_TO);
376 }
